VR软件测试标准维修维保基础
VR软件测试标准:确保虚拟现实应用的质量与体验
随着虚拟现实(VR)技术的飞速发展,VR软件的质量和稳定性已成为行业关注的核心。为了确保用户能够获得佳的虚拟现实体验,VR软件的测试显得尤为重要。本文将详细探讨VR软件测试的标准,包括测试的主要领域、常用的测试方法以及如何保证VR软件在各类设备上都能流畅运行。了解这些标准,不仅有助于提升VR应用的整体质量,还能为开发者提供在技术实现和用户体验方面的指导。通过严格的测试流程,可以识别潜在的问题,优化性能,并终提高用户的满意度。

1. 功能性测试
功能性测试是VR软件测试中基础的一部分,旨在确保软件的各项功能正常运行。测试人员需要模拟用户的操作行为,验证各项功能是否按照预期工作。例如,虚拟环境中的交互元素,如手势识别、物体抓取、虚拟导航等,都需要进行详细测试。还需确保软件能在不同的VR设备上正常工作,包括不同品牌的头戴显示器、运动控制器等外设。
2. 性能测试
VR应用的性能要求非常高,尤其是在图形处理和响应时间方面。性能测试主要关注软件在不同场景下的表现,如帧率、加载速度和延迟等。对于VR软件而言,帧率的稳定性尤为重要。低帧率或不稳定的帧数会导致用户体验不流畅,甚至引发晕动症。因此,性能测试不仅要测试在标准硬件上的表现,还需模拟不同硬件配置下的运行情况。
3. 用户体验测试
虚拟现实的核心在于提供身临其境的体验,用户体验测试在VR软件测试中扮演着至关重要的角色。测试人员需要评估用户在使用软件时的舒适度、交互自然性和沉浸感。具体来说,包括用户界面的直观性、虚拟世界中的交互是否符合用户的行为习惯、以及VR应用的适应性等。这一阶段的测试有助于发现可能影响用户沉浸感的问题,并根据用户反馈进行优化。
4. 兼容性测试
VR软件的兼容性测试主要验证软件在不同操作系统、硬件设备和不同版本的软件环境中的表现。随着VR硬件设备的多样化,软件需要能够在不同的设备上实现一致的体验。因此,兼容性测试不仅需要测试不同VR设备的适配性,还需要确保VR软件能与操作系统、驱动程序和其他相关软件的协同工作。
5. 安全性与稳定性测试
VR软件涉及大量的实时数据交互,特别是与用户的身体动作和生理反应密切相关。因此,安全性和稳定性测试不容忽视。这一测试阶段需要确保软件能够在各种操作情况下保持稳定运行,避免出现崩溃、数据丢失或安全漏洞。还需关注VR应用在长时间使用后的稳定性表现,避免因长时间运行而导致的性能下降。
6. 交互与控制测试
VR软件中用户与虚拟世界之间的交互是决定软件成功与否的重要因素之一。交互测试的核心是确保手势、语音、控制器和眼动追踪等交互方式的准确性与响应速度。例如,在VR游戏或应用中,用户通过控制器或手势来与虚拟物体进行互动,测试人员需要验证这些交互方式是否符合人类的自然动作,响应是否及时且准确。
结语
VR软件测试标准的完善与执行不仅能够提升软件质量,还能保障用户在虚拟现实中的沉浸感与舒适性。随着技术的不断进步,VR软件测试将继续面临新的挑战与需求。因此,持续优化测试标准,创新测试方法,是VR行业不断迈向成熟与发展的关键。在进行VR软件开发时,遵循严格的测试标准,确保每一项功能与细节都无懈可击,才能提供真正的虚拟现实体验。